The Monterey Peninsula on the central coast of California has been called “the most beautiful meeting of land and water” and consists of charming Carmel-By-The-Sea, Pebble Beach, Pacific Grove and the historic city of Monterey. Visitors will love the temperate climate, minimal rainfall, and lush green golf courses all 52 weeks of the year.
Monterey County’s Pebble Beach Golf Links course is regarded as one of the best golf courses in the country, and has hosted numerous PGA and US Open Championships. The views from the Pebble Beach course are some of the most picturesque. The resort can be accessed on the 17-Mile Drive, which takes you through Pebble Beach across the Monterey Peninsula, while allowing you to absorb views of the central California coast and the neighboring Pacific Ocean.
Besides the great golf options, there are many attractions in the vicinity such as The Monterey Aquarium, wine tasting in Carmel Valley, the scenic drive along Highway 1 to Big Sur, hundreds of galleries and shops in downtown Carmel-By-The-Sea, and Cannery Row or Fisherman’s Wharf in Old Monterey.
Monterey is famed for its small cafes and restaurants, all offering delicious fresh seafood and other famous cuisines. With the Monterey Airport just minutes away (San Jose airport is 75 min, and San Francisco Airport is over 2 hours) the Central Coast is easily accessible. There are over 15 famous golf courses in the area with no less than five being considered World Top 100. To access Pebble Beach Golf Links®, one must stay at The Lodge at Pebble Beach®, The Inn at Spanish Bay® or Casa Palmero® for a minimum of three nights during high season.
However, there are many other courses available to play while based on Carmel or Monterey, Pasatiempo, Poppy Hills, Pacific Grove Muni, Old Del Monte, Bayonet, and Black Horse are some of the most popular courses outside of Pebble Beach.
